I just started using DA within a week ago.  I recall getting a similar
error message, but I forgot what caused it.  There were several things
that I was playing around with.

I got an error when I did not connect with the LDAP rootdn account that
is in the slapd.conf file.  For Red Hat Linux 8 through 9, the commented
default is "cn=Manager,dc=example,dc=com".  Plus, when I did not insert
the password for the LDAP rootdn account.

Please indicate what version of DA you are using.  Initially, I started
using DA 1.3.5-fr2 without TLS configured on my LDAP client.  That was
the newest version on the http://FreshRPMs.net web site.

I disabled TLS on my LDAP client because I was using the automatically
generated /usr/share/ssl/certs/slapd.pem file from the Red Hat Linux
installation.  Therefore, my LDAP authentication did not work.

When I generated the /usr/share/ssl/certs/slapd.pem file with the exact
host name that the LDAP client used, I was able to configure the LDAP
client to use TLS.  However, DA 1.3.5-fr2 no longer worked because it
does not support TLS.  That was another time that I got an error message
similar to the one you reported.

Another time I got an error message was when the authPassword attribute
was enabled for saving passwords.  However, it was not the similar to
the error message you reported.  The parameter is in the check box below:
  Settings/Preferences.../Compatibility/Use the authPassword attribute ...

Currently, I am using DA 1.5.1-1 with TLS configured.  Everything works
fine.  However, I did not need to use rpmbuild to generate the RPM for
my Red Hat Linux 9.0 system.
